Watford High Street is equipped with essential amenities to cater to the needs of modern passengers. The station has a ticket office, operating from 07:30 to 10:00 during weekdays, and slightly shorter hours on Saturdays, from 09:30 to 12:15. Ticket machines are available for a hassle-free ticketing experience and also facilitate the collection of tickets bought online. Accessibility is a priority with step-free access throughout the station, although access to some platforms is only possible via a staircase.
While there are no waiting rooms or accessible toilets, passengers can take advantage of seating areas on the platform. Security and passenger information are well attended with CCTV surveillance and information provided through departure and arrival screens, as well as audible announcements. Refreshment and retail needs are met by a cozy coffee shop and nearby High Street shops. Free public Wi-Fi is accessible throughout the station, ensuring you stay connected on the move.
Watford High Street station is well-integrated with other transport modes, providing onward travel options. Bus stops located conveniently at Lower High Street serve as replacement service points for northbound travels to Watford Junction and southbound journeys to Harrow & Wealdstone. For those catching the London Underground, the Watford Underground station is around a 34-minute walk away, connecting with the Metropolitan line. If you're catching a flight, the Green Line 724 bus service offers a connection to Heathrow Airport from Watford Junction.

Leuchars station is well-equipped to make your journey smooth and comfortable. The ticket office operates from 06:20 to 21:45 on weekdays and Saturdays, and 10:10 to 22:15 on Sundays.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are accessible, and they support the collection of tickets purchased online. Accessibility is a priority, with step-free access to certain parts of the station, and an induction loop for those with hearing impairments.
Waiting comfortably for your train is made easy with seating areas available throughout the station, although there's no first-class lounge. The station provides public Wi-Fi, payphones, and CCTV for added security. For those requiring assistance, staff help is available during ticket office hours, ensuring you get the help you need, whether it’s from the office or through the customer help points.
Nestled in a prime location, Leuchars station offers multiple transportation options for onward journeys. If rail services are not available, a rail replacement service is in place, with buses conveniently picking up and dropping off at the station entrance. Taxis are readily available at the kiosk within the station, providing easy access to St. Andrews and beyond. Local bus services can also be explored for other regional travels, with information accessible on Traveline Scotland’s website.
If you're a cyclist, you'll appreciate the bike storage facilities, though cycle hire is not available at the station. For those driving to the station, there is ample parking provided by the local council, operating 24/7 with CCTV, ensuring a reassuring experience for travelers who need to park their cars while using the train services.
